Benchmarking Features: A Data-Driven Approach
| Platform | Transaction Speed | Fee Structure | Security Features | Supported Cryptocurrencies |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Coinbase Commerce | Instant – 1 min | 1% per transaction | Multi-factor authentication, cold storage | BTC, ETH, LTC, and more |
| BitPay | Immediate – 30 sec | 0-1% depending on volume | SSL Encryption, fraud detection systems | BTC, ETH, XRP, BCH |
| CoinGate | Immediate – 2 min | 1-2%; lower with volume | Secure API, cold wallets | BTC, LTC, DASH, more |
Data from recent industry analyses indicates that while all three platforms excel at speed, security and fee transparency are decisive factors, especially for enterprise clients.
